I've just installed nova launcher today, I'm just having one problem.
When I press the home button it goes to the middle home screen, instead of the first one like it does in ICS.

Does anyone have any idea how I do this, it's quite frustrating.

Go to Nova Settings>Desktop>Home screens
Press and hold on the green check and move it to the default home screen you want.

I bought Nova Prime. I'm enjoying it, but I can't figure out how/if you can add an app to a folder that you have already created.

Open the folder on the homescreen, hit the menu button and then press add. It'll poplulate a list of apps you can add. But hit the 'select multiple' on the bottom left of the screen if you want to add multiple apps and not a single one.

If it's in your app drawer, go into Nova Settings>Drawer>Drawer Groups and press Folder. Then hit the folder you want to add apps to.
